Role Purpose:
The role will support the implementation and maintenance of the Enterprise Risk Management (ERM) framework within Sembcorp Solar. This role ensures effective identification, assessment, monitoring, and mitigation of risks across solar projects and operations, aligning with corporate governance and regulatory requirements.
Key Responsibilities:
1
Risk Management Framework:
Act as the single point of contact for risk governance, collaborating with various risk lines of defense functions to develop and execute ERM policies, processes, and tools.
Communicate group policy updates to management and operational teams, ensuring timely adoption and compliance.
2
Risk Identification & Analysis:
Proactively identify emerging risks in the business, including operational, financial, regulatory, reputational and ESG-related risks.
Perform quantitative and qualitative risk analysis assessments for new projects (greenfield and brownfield), operations, including monetary impact analysis for property damage, business interruption, and reputational risks.
3
Monitoring & Reporting:
Maintain and update Key Risk Indicators (KRIs), risk registers, challenging control effectiveness and collaborating with stakeholders to ensure practical and feasible risk mitigation strategies.
4
Compliance & Governance:
Ensure adherence of business processes to internal policies, ISO standards, and regulatory requirements.
Anchor audit coordination, manage audit queries objectively, and drive meaningful outcomes with clear improvement actions and timelines.
5
Stakeholder Engagement & Advisory:
Embed risk culture across project teams, finance, and operations, providing advisory support for new projects and investments.
Challenge group policies where necessary, securing waivers with strong justifications to balance compliance and business value.
6
Business Continuity:
Develop and test business continuity and crisis management plans, ensuring exercises go beyond desktop reviews for operational readiness.
Serve as the single point of contact during incidents, recommending prudent escalation decisions
7
Insurance Management:
Oversee insurance procurement for all solar project assets throughout their lifecycle, manage broker relationships, conduct tenders, and lead risk surveys to ensure fit-for-purpose insurance coverages.
8
Continuous Improvement:
Drive initiatives to strengthen risk resilience and support strategic decision-making across the business.
Provide leadership in challenging assumptions and fostering a proactive risk management mindset
